A breach occurs when one party fails to perform a material obligation under a valid contract.
To pursue relief, you must show the contract existed, you performed or were excused from performance, the other party failed to perform, and damages resulted.
Breach of contract is a failure to meet the terms of a binding agreement, whether through partial or complete nonperformance.
Elements typically include existence of a contract, breach, causation, and damages, followed by the steps of filing, discovery, and resolution.

A breach occurs when one party fails to perform the promised duties under a valid contract. This can include failure to pay, deliver goods, or meet deadlines, which may entitle the other party to remedies.
Damages may include compensatory damages for actual losses and incidental damages, as permitted by contract terms and California law. In some cases you may also seek restitution or other remedies depending on the situation.
California typically sets deadlines to file contract claims based on the type of contract. Written contracts often have longer periods than oral agreements. It is important to consult a lawyer to determine the exact deadline for your case.
Bring copies of the contract, related communications, invoices, and records of losses. This helps us understand the dispute and identify remedies.
In some cases the breach can be cured if the other party completes performance after notice. If cure is not possible, remedies such as damages or specific performance may apply.
Many breaches are resolved outside court through negotiation or mediation. Court action is available if a settlement cannot be reached or when necessary to enforce a remedy.
